Mercedes ready for three-way F1 title battle
Mercedes boss Toto Wolff is convinced the 2018 Formula 1 season will deliver an intense three-way fight between the Silver Arrows, Ferrari and Red Bull. Despite facing its biggest threat in the V6 hybrid era in 2017 from a revitalised Ferrari, Mercedes prevailed in both F1 world championships and heads into the new campaign aiming to equal the Italian outfit’s record of five consecutive constructors’ titles.
